The Senior Product UX Designer will play a key role in shaping the next generation of prospective student experiences across NU’s digital ecosystem. This role focuses on designing modern, intuitive, and impactful prospect-facing web experiences that help future learners explore, engage, and enroll with confidence.
The ideal candidate is both a strategic systems thinker and a hands-on designer who can translate insights into thoughtful, scalable solutions. Experience working within ecosystems that leverage AI, personalization, and data-informed design is a strong plus, as these elements are central to NU’s evolving digital strategy.
Essential Functions:
Prospect Experience Design & Strategy
- Lead the end-to-end design of key prospective student journeys across NU’s website and digital touchpoints.
- Translate user insights, data, and business goals into elegant, accessible, and conversion-driven design solutions focused on the prospect lifecycle.
- Contribute to the evolution of NU’s design system with a focus on scalability and personalization for prospect audiences.
Design Execution & Collaboration
- Design modular components, templates, and interaction patterns that support a cohesive prospect experience at scale.
- Ensure accessibility, responsive design, and performance best practices are embedded throughout all designs.
- Collaborate closely with UX research, content strategy, marketing, and engineering to bring prospect-focused designs to life through iterative development.
Testing, Optimization & Personalization
- Support testing and optimization efforts (including A/B testing and personalization experiments) to improve prospect engagement and conversion.
- Stay informed on emerging trends in digital experience, personalization, and user behavior to inform prospect design decisions.

Requirements:
Education & Experience:
- Bachelor’s degree in design, human-computer interaction, or a related field.
- Six (6) or more years of experience in product design or UX/UI design, ideally focused on high-impact prospect or customer-facing web experiences.
- Experience designing for higher education, edtech, or other multi-audience environments preferred.
- Strong portfolio demonstrating user-centered design across complex digital ecosystems
- All skills, abilities and education will be considered for minimum qualifications.
Competencies/Technical/Functional Skills:
- Proficiency in Figma and experience working within structured design systems.
- Familiarity with experimentation frameworks and data-informed design processes.
- Solid understanding of accessibility (WCAG), responsive design, and content structure.
- Excellent collaboration and communication skills across cross-functional teams.
- Exposure to AI or personalization platforms, or experience designing within systems that use them.
- Strategic mindset with the ability to balance big-picture vision with detailed design execution.
